Javascript 如何为EclipseJSDT添加jsdoc,使匿名函数自动完成?

Javascript 如何为EclipseJSDT添加jsdoc,使匿名函数自动完成?,javascript,jsdoc,jsdt,Javascript,Jsdoc,Jsdt,请参阅示例I尝试同时使用自动完成和文档代码,但忽略了@param信息-如何正确执行jsdoc /** * @constructor */ function WhiteClass() { this._rgb = [1.0, 1.0, 1.0] } /** * @constructor */ function ColorClass() { } ColorClass.prototype = { constructor: RedClass, /** *

请参阅示例I尝试同时使用自动完成和文档代码,但忽略了@param信息-如何正确执行jsdoc

/**
 * @constructor
 */
function WhiteClass() {
    this._rgb = [1.0, 1.0, 1.0]
}

/**
 * @constructor
 */
function ColorClass() {

}

ColorClass.prototype = {
    constructor: RedClass,

    /**
     * @param {WhiteClass} whiteInstance
     */
    attachWhite: function (whiteInstance) {
        this._white = whiteInstance;
        /** @type {WhiteClass} */
        this._white2 = whiteInstance;
    },

    otherAction: function() {
        // this._white. <- autocompletion not works since type is any @param is ignored - how to make @param working?
        // this._white2. <- autocompletion works but @param is ignored only @type is used
    }
}
/**
*@constructor
*/
函数WhiteClass(){
这个._rgb=[1.0,1.0,1.0]
}
/**
*@constructor
*/
函数ColorClass(){
}
ColorClass.prototype={
构造函数:RedClass,
/**
*@param{WhiteClass}whiteInstance
*/
attachWhite:函数(whiteInstance){
这个._white=whiteInstance;
/**@type{WhiteClass}*/
这个._white2=whiteInstance;
},
其他操作:函数(){
//这是白色的。